1997 No. 1909

SOCIAL SECURITY

The Jobseeker’s Allowance (Workskill Courses) Pilot (No. 2) Regulations 1997

Made

Coming into force

Whereas a draft of this instrument was laid before Parliament in accordance with section 37(2) of the Jobseekers Act 19951 and approved by resolution of each House of Parliament:

Now, therefore, the Secretary of State for Education and Employment, in relation to Parts I to V and VII of these Regulations, and the Secretary of State for Social Security, in relation to Part VI of these Regulations, in exercise of the powers conferred by sections 6(2) and (4), 7(4), 19(8)(b) and (10)(c), 29(1), (3), (4) and (6), 35, 36(2) and (4) and 40 of the Jobseekers Act 1995 and by sections 123(1)(d) and (e) and 175(1) and (3) of the Social Security Contributions and Benefits Act 19922, and of all other powers enabling each of them in that behalf, and after agreement, in respect of Part VI of these Regulations, by organisations appearing to the Secretary of State for Social Security to be representative of the authorities concerned, that consultations should not be undertaken3 and, in respect of all Parts of these Regulations, by the Social Security Advisory Committee that proposals in respect of these Regulations should not be referred to it4 and whereas these Regulations are made with a view to ascertaining whether their provisions will, or will be likely to, encourage persons to obtain work or will, or will be likely to, facilitate the obtaining by persons of work, hereby makes the following Regulations:
